Biography
IIRIS is the project of Iiris Vesik — Estonian singer-songwriter, composer, and stage actress born in Tallinn. She studied at Goldsmiths, University of London, and rose to prominence after performing at Tallinn Music Week in 2010. MTV Iggy named her artist of the week in early 2011, calling her music "unlike anything else." Her sound moves fluidly between atmospheric synthpop, alternative electronics, and deeply personal songwriting across five studio albums spanning over a decade.
Iiris Vesik first began releasing music under the IIRIS name in 2003, but it was the Tallinn Music Week showcase in 2010 that brought her international attention. Her 2012 debut album The Magic Gift Box introduced a distinctive blend of quirky electronics and intimate vocals. Subsequent releases refined her sound — Iridescent Love (2015) leaned into lush synth arrangements, Hope (2016) offered a more contemplative palette, and Stranger (2017) became her most-heard record to date. In 2025 she released Välimatka, her most recent work. She is also a member of Night Tapes and works as a stage actress alongside her music career.
